Understanding T12 and T8 Bulbs

T12 and T8 bulbs are types of fluorescent lamps that differ primarily in their diameter and design. The “T” in their names stands for “tubular,” while the number indicates the diameter of the bulb in eighths of an inch. Therefore, a T12 bulb has a diameter of 12 eighths of an inch (1.5 inches), while a T8 bulb has a diameter of 8 eighths of an inch (1 inch). This seemingly small difference in size can lead to significant variations in performance and efficiency.

Physical Characteristics

The physical dimensions of T12 and T8 bulbs not only affect their appearance but also their compatibility with existing fixtures. T12 bulbs are larger and typically require larger fixtures, which can limit their use in certain applications. Conversely, T8 bulbs, being slimmer, can fit into more compact spaces and are often used in modern lighting designs. This adaptability makes T8 bulbs particularly popular in office environments, retail spaces, and even residential settings where aesthetics and space efficiency are key considerations. Furthermore, the design of T8 bulbs allows for improved heat dissipation, which can contribute to a longer lifespan compared to their T12 counterparts.

Light Output and Quality

When it comes to light output, T8 bulbs generally produce a higher lumen output per watt compared to T12 bulbs. This means that T8 bulbs can provide more light while consuming less energy, making them a more efficient choice for many applications. Additionally, T8 bulbs often offer better color rendering capabilities, which can enhance the appearance of spaces and objects illuminated by them. The improved color rendering index (CRI) of T8 bulbs can make colors appear more vibrant and true to life, which is particularly beneficial in settings such as art galleries, photography studios, and retail displays where accurate color representation is crucial. Wattage and Energy Consumption

T12 bulbs typically operate at higher wattages than T8 bulbs. For instance, a standard T12 bulb may consume around 40 watts, while a T8 bulb can achieve similar light output with only 32 watts. This difference in wattage translates to lower energy bills and a reduced carbon footprint when using T8 bulbs. Furthermore, the reduced energy consumption of T8 bulbs means they generate less heat, which can contribute to lower cooling costs in spaces that rely on air conditioning, especially during the warmer months. Longevity and Replacement Costs

In addition to their lower energy consumption, T8 bulbs also tend to have a longer lifespan than T12 bulbs. On average, T8 bulbs can last up to 30,000 hours, while T12 bulbs may only last around 20,000 hours. This extended lifespan means fewer replacements and lower maintenance costs over time, making T8 bulbs a more economical choice in the long run. Mercury Content

Both T12 and T8 fluorescent bulbs contain a small amount of mercury, which is necessary for their operation. However, T8 bulbs typically contain less mercury than T12 bulbs. This reduction in mercury content makes T8 bulbs a more environmentally friendly option, as it lessens the potential impact on the environment in the event of a breakage or improper disposal. Fixture Compatibility

One of the primary concerns when switching from T12 to T8 bulbs is fixture compatibility. T8 bulbs require different ballasts than T12 bulbs, and in some cases, the existing fixtures may need to be retrofitted or replaced entirely. It is essential to consult with a lighting professional to determine the best approach for your specific situation.

Ballast Replacement

Replacing the ballast is often necessary when transitioning to T8 bulbs. T12 bulbs typically use magnetic ballasts, while T8 bulbs operate with electronic ballasts. Electronic ballasts are more efficient and can improve the performance of T8 bulbs, making this upgrade worthwhile despite the initial investment.

Initial Costs

The initial cost of T12 bulbs is generally lower than that of T8 bulbs. However, this upfront savings can be misleading, as the long-term costs associated with energy consumption and replacement may outweigh the initial investment. T8 bulbs, while more expensive initially, can lead to substantial savings over time due to their lower energy usage and longer lifespan.
